Why I’m on Couchsurfing

I realized recently that I enjoyed less and less travelling to places where I didn't know anybody. Hotels, empty rooms, touring a place by yourself and realize at the end of the day that the only conversations you've had with locals are to buy stuff or ask directions - non merci, at least not when I can avoid it ! :)
I mean, seeing the monuments, tasting the local food and using the Lonely Planet is fine, but it's never as rewarding as actually going somewhere to meet people, see where they live, hear them talk about it, let them show you their habits and hidden secrets.

In short: Couchsurfing takes travelling to a whole other level.

One Amazing Thing I’ve Done

I've travelled the Silk Road in about a year, from Paris to Japan without flying. From the summer heat of the Iranian desert to the damp cold of the Chinese autumn. But I hope more amazing things lie ahead !
